Ingredients

Instructions

  1. Step 1: Heat 1 tbsp sesame oil in a large non-stick skillet over medium-high heat. Add 3 beaten large eggs and scramble gently until just set, about 2 minutes. Remove eggs and set aside.
  2. Step 2: Add remaining 1 tbsp sesame oil to the skillet, then add 2 minced garlic cloves and sauté for 30 seconds until fragrant.
  3. Step 3: Add 4 cups cauliflower rice and 2 tbsp soy sauce, stirring constantly for 5-6 minutes until cauliflower is tender but not mushy.
  4. Step 4: Return scrambled eggs to skillet, add 3 sliced green onions and 1/4 tsp black pepper, stirring to combine and heat through for 1-2 minutes.
  5. Step 5: Remove from heat and sprinkle 1 tbsp toasted sesame seeds over the top before serving.

How do I store leftover Cauliflower Rice Stir-Fry with Sesame and Egg?

Cool to room temperature within 2 hours, then store in an airtight container in the fridge for up to 4 days. Reheat covered in a 350°F oven for 10-12 minutes, or microwave at 70% power in 60-second bursts to keep cauliflower rice from drying out.

How do I scale Cauliflower Rice Stir-Fry with Sesame and Egg for a different number of people?

The recipe is written for 4 servings. Multiply each ingredient by (your serving target / 4). Cook time stays roughly the same up to 2x; for 3-4x batches, switch from a skillet to a sheet pan or stockpot so the food isn't crowded — overcrowding steams instead of browns.
